Despite being a smaller station, Tadworth is well-equipped to cater to the essential needs of travelers. The station is open weekdays from 06:00 to 10:30 with a ticket office available during these hours. Beyond these times, travelers can conveniently use the ticket machines, which are equipped to handle Disabled Persons Railcard discounts, making it easy for all passengers to purchase and collect their tickets. Induction loops are also available to assist those with hearing impairments.
While waiting rooms aren't available, there is adequate seating on the platforms for passenger comfort. For those with disabilities or needing extra help, there are accessible features including customer help points and platforms that are step-free, although passengers should prepare for a lengthy ramp and minimal staff presence outside of regular hours.
For those traveling beyond the train network, Tadworth offers a range of transport links. Buses frequently connect travelers to various parts of the region and for times when rail services are disrupted, rail replacement services are in place. Stone (Staffs) station operates efficiently with essential amenities, albeit without the traditional ticket office. Passengers can easily collect pre-purchased tickets via the available machines, although they are not wheelchair accessible. For those needing assistance or additional information, help points are installed, complemented by live departure screens and announcements. However, there is no dedicated staff to offer help at the station.
Accessibility is a priority with some step-free access available, classified as category B3. Travelers who need assistance should coordinate with the conductor on the platform. While you're there, note that the station lacks waiting rooms, first-class lounges, and refreshment facilities, so it's best to prepare accordingly before arrival.
For journeys beyond Stone, the station offers practical connections. Rail replacement services operate from nearby Granville Square towards Stafford, and from Crown Street to Stoke-on-Trent.
